The energy equation can be used to calculate head rise in pumps or fans Head Rise and the Energy Equation - for Pump or Fan Adapting pump capacity to variable process demand Piping systems and pumps - centrifugal pumps, displacement pumps - cavitation, viscosity, head and pressure, power consumption and more It can be simpler to discuss the performance pumps in terms of head rather than pressure since the use of head makes the pump curve applicable to any liquid regardless of density. Identical pumps will develop the same head when running at the same speed but the discharge pressure is quite different due to the different densities of the liquids.
